BridgeBio cuts genetics therapy budget plan as clinical information disappoint

.BridgeBio Pharma is lowering its gene treatment budget and also pulling back coming from the method after seeing the results of a period 1/2 clinical trial. Chief Executive Officer Neil Kumar, Ph.D., stated the information "are not yet transformational," steering BridgeBio to change its own concentration to other drug candidates and also means to handle disease.Kumar prepared the go/no-go requirements for BBP-631, BridgeBio's gene treatment for hereditary adrenal hyperplasia (CAH), at the 2024 J.P. Morgan Health Care Conference in January. The applicant is actually made to deliver an operating duplicate of a gene for an enzyme, enabling folks to create their very own cortisol. Kumar mentioned BridgeBio would merely evolve the possession if it was more effective, not simply more convenient, than the competitors.BBP-631 disappointed bench for more advancement. Kumar mentioned he was wanting to receive cortisol degrees around 10 u03bcg/ dL or even more. Cortisol levels acquired as high as 11 u03bcg/ dL in the period 1/2 trial, BridgeBio claimed, and also a the greatest adjustment coming from guideline of 4.7 u03bcg/ dL as well as 6.6 u03bcg/ dL was observed at the 2 highest dosages.
Normal cortisol amounts range people and also throughout the time, along with 5 u03bcg/ dL to 25 mcg/dL being actually a normal array when the example is taken at 8 a.m. Glucocorticoids, the existing specification of treatment, address CAH through changing deficient cortisol as well as decreasing a hormonal agent. Neurocrine Biosciences' near-approval CRF1 villain can easily lessen the glucocorticoid dosage however really did not improve cortisol amounts in a period 2 trial.BridgeBio created documentation of durable transgene task, but the information set stopped working to compel the biotech to pump even more loan into BBP-631. While BridgeBio is ceasing progression of BBP-631 in CAH, it is actually definitely looking for alliances to assist advancement of the property as well as next-generation gene therapies in the indication.The ending becomes part of a broader rethink of financial investment in gene therapy. Brian Stephenson, Ph.D., main monetary policeman at BridgeBio, claimed in a claim that the provider will definitely be reducing its genetics treatment budget more than $50 thousand as well as scheduling the modality "for priority intendeds that we can certainly not manage any other way." The biotech devoted $458 million on R&ampD last year.BridgeBio's other clinical-phase genetics therapy is actually a stage 1/2 procedure of Canavan ailment, a health condition that is a lot rarer than CAH. Stephenson claimed BridgeBio will definitely function very closely along with the FDA and also the Canavan neighborhood to make an effort to take the therapy to clients as fast as feasible. BridgeBio reported improvements in functional results including scalp management and resting upfront in individuals who received the treatment.
